Title :
Design of compact broadband TSA arrays by using element mutual coupling

Abstract :
A compact broadband tapered slot antenna (TSA) array was designed, which can achieve a bandwidth of 4.5-18-GHz with scan angle up to 60-. Contrary to the conventional array design, the key to this design was taking advantage of mutual coupling between closely-spaced elements. A generic analytical-based method was developed to predict the mutual coupling between elements in the TSA array and the strong coupling between TSA elements was identified as being essential to the operation of arrays over broad bandwidth.
